Description

The Salkantay trek stands as the most iconic alternative to the Inca Trail leading to Machu Picchu. This breathtaking route showcases the splendor of Salkantay, a magnificent peak situated fewer than fifty miles northwest of Cusco. As the tallest mountain in the Vilcabamba Mountain Range, it offers an awe-inspiring backdrop for an unforgettable journey.

Day 01: Cusco - Mollepata – Challacancha - Soraypampa – Humantay Lake - camp.

Day 02: Soraypampa - Salkantay Pass - Huayrac Machay – Callway (camp in tent).

Day 03: Callway - La Playa camping - Llactapata – Aguas Caliente.

Day 04: Machupicchu tour - train to Ollantaytambo - transport to Cusco.
